Dark Blue

The color #180F6D is a dark blue that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 24, 15, 109 and HSL values of 246°, 76%, 24%.

Complementary Colors for #180F6D

The complementary color for #180F6D is #626C0F.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#180F6D

The analogous colors for #180F6D are #0F346C and #470F6C.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#180F6D

The triadic colors for #180F6D are #6C180F and #0F6C18.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.
